The Early Middle Ages in Europe (500-1000 A.D.) are often called the Dark Ages because __________. A. there are no written records from the period B. literacy and education declined C. all government disappeared D. the Muslims conquered all of Italy and Gaul

Sagot :

The answer to your question is B. Literacy and education declined.
the answer is B. literacy and education declined. also In the Middle Ages there was very little scientific progress when compared to other ages. the culmination of these facts led to the name Dark Ages.
